A map in this exhibit titled "Soil Salvage Units" shows a salvage unit E which is <br />neazly entirely outside of areas you have shown to be affected by other mining <br />operations. If you intend to salvage soil from this unit, you must include it in the <br />affected land's boundary and include the treatment of this area in all other <br />appropriate exhibits. The same holds for portions of salvage unit D. Please <br />explain the salvage unit boundaries. <br />Unit E is only outside the mining operations if Phase II and III are not <br />considered. Since we have clarified the inclusion of Phases II and III above, <br />unit E is clearly within affected mining operations. It is clearly shown within <br />the affected land's boundary on the Mining Plan Map and is included in <br />discussion in all exhibits. The salvage unit boundaries were identified from <br />Held work conducted by Cedar Creek Associates and Azurite. The <br />boundaries do not represent where soil will be taken rather they represent <br />the boundaries of each distinct soil unit type. The Mining Plan Map clearly <br />shows the boundaries of where affected land topsoil will be salvaged. <br />EXHIBIT D -Mining Plan <br />Your introduction states that "disturbed sites will be graded to be free-draining to <br />small sediment ponds which will discharge via infiltration and through check <br />dams."
